Perched in Sri Lanka’s misty highlands, Ella is a serene mountain haven of tea gardens, waterfalls, and stunning vistas. Famous for its relaxed vibe and scenic hiking trails, Ella blends nature and adventure perfectly. From the iconic Nine Arches Bridge to Little Adam’s Peak and the breathtaking Ella Gap, every view feels like a living postcard.
Morning:
Start your journey with a visit to the iconic Nine Arches Bridge, one of Sri Lanka’s most photographed landmarks. Watch the train pass through the bridge surrounded by lush greenery — a truly magical sight.
Continue to Little Adam’s Peak, an easy hike that rewards you with panoramic views of the tea-covered hills and valleys.
Afternoon:
Visit the magnificent Ravana Falls, a cascading waterfall with a mythological link to the Ramayana. Enjoy lunch in one of Ella’s cozy cafés overlooking the mountains.
Evening:
Relax at your hotel or enjoy a peaceful walk through tea plantations as the sun sets behind the hills.
Nine Arches Bridge – Architectural marvel and photography hotspot
Little Adam’s Peak – Easy hike with stunning panoramic views
Ravana Falls – Majestic waterfall surrounded by lush forest
Ella Gap – Viewpoint offering sweeping vistas to the southern plains
Ravana Cave (optional) – Ancient cave steeped in local legend
Diyaluma Falls (optional day trip) – Sri Lanka’s second-highest waterfall

Rising proudly from Sri Lanka’s Cultural Triangle, Sigiriya, the legendary Lion Rock Fortress, is a masterpiece of ancient engineering and artistry. Built in the 5th century by King Kashyapa, it features exquisite frescoes, mirror walls, and royal water gardens. Climbing to its summit reveals breathtaking panoramic views — a timeless journey through history, creativity, and royal grandeur.

Nestled in Sri Lanka’s misty hill country, Nuwara Eliya is a picturesque town of cool breezes, tea gardens, and colonial charm. Known as “Little England,” it blends British-era bungalows, rose gardens, and scenic golf courses with lush mountain landscapes. From cascading waterfalls to tranquil lakes, Nuwara Eliya is a peaceful highland retreat that radiates timeless elegance and natural beauty.
